The Routewise driver-assignment heuristic runs as a scheduled job against the dispatch API. It scores available drivers on proximity, shift remaining, and recent assignment load, then writes rankings back to the queue. All calls authenticate via a static service key rather than per-user tokens, since the job runs unattended. Rotate the key each release cycle and confirm the dispatch sandbox accepts it before promoting to production. For this release, the job should be configured with the following key for the dispatch service:

app token of bawip-bagaf = zpat7_H2w6qRk

## Step 4: Adopt the pinning policy

Starting with Corvette SDK 7, plugins must declare exact versions for all runtime dependencies. Ranges and wildcards are rejected at publish time. Transitive pins are resolved by our lockfile generator; do not hand-edit the lockfile. If your plugin needs an exception (e.g., a security-patch floor), request one through the registry review queue. Your manifest must include the policy block with the following values.

deployment values, yagef-yawip:
ELIOX_PIN=5303
ELIOX_METRICS_HOST=metrics.eliox.paliqworks.corp
ELIOX_LOG_LEVEL=error
ELIOX_TENANT=praiel

## Further Reading

If you're reviewing the Tumblecrest laundry-locker access flow, start with the sequence diagrams before diving into code — the handoff between the resident app, the locker firmware, and the token service is where past reviewers found the interesting gaps. Pay special attention to how one-time unlock codes expire and how we handle offline lockers replaying cached tokens. Everything else is fairly boring CRUD. The threat model and prior review notes are collected on the internal page below.

operations page: https://confluence.lumicsys.internal/projects/display/projects/display